'Without the Developer, Who Develops?' Collaborative Self-Development Experiences in Australian Cities

摘要

Motivated by discontent with the quality, design, and cost of speculative multi-unit housing provision in Australia, households and professionals alike are increasingly seeking alternatives. Recent years have seen an increase in the number and diversity of households seeking to collectivelyself-develop multi-unit housing in our inner cities. Housing projects have formed from ground-up movements, professional provocations, and state and local government interventions. This paper first introduces the context within which project instigators propose 'developing without developers',to borrow the term coined by Christian Junge (2006) discussing German building groups. Secondly, it establishes a preliminary classification of project 'types' reflecting the current Australian experience. It then investigates how the different types of projects redistribute the tasks traditionallyundertaken by developers. This is done through the thematic analysis of in-depth interviews with key professionals from housing projects currently 'developing without developers' in four major cities. Asking the question 'Without a developer, who develops?' the research identifies perspectivesheld by different professional groups. Outcomes can be used to direct future professional training programmes and increase the capacity for multi-unit self-development.
